Excerpt from Guardian liveblog "Fiona Lee, an activist who locked on to a coal conveyor, said she could "not stand by as our government continues to approve the new coal and gas projects that are making these unnatural disasters worse", adding: "It's time that our government starts supporting coal workers by investing in new industries for our region and making coal corporations pay their fair share." NSW police have arrested at least 141 people during the protest this weekend. An official said there have been no additional arrests this morning so far." Signatories of the #BelemDeclaration are committing to cooperate in good faith, not just within but outside the UNFCCC, to set a pathway towards the phaseout of fossil fuels in line with the best available science & international law.
